Vessel Details
Passenger expedition vessel, IMO 9818709, MMSI 244327000, callsign PCEP, sailing under the Netherlands flag.
Approximately 108 m long and 18 m beam, with public vessel databases listing gross tonnage around 6,603 GT.
MV Hondius is an expedition cruise vessel associated with Oceanwide Expeditions and South Atlantic / polar itineraries.
AIS can be delayed, incomplete or unavailable depending on terrestrial and satellite receiver coverage, weather, and vessel reporting status.
